When it comes to outdoor grilling, there are many different options available. Blackstone grills offer a unique cooking experience with their large flat top surface, while gas grills provide an easy and convenient way to cook burgers, steaks, and more. Both have advantages and disadvantages, but which grill is best for your needs? We’ll look at the differences between Blackstone vs gas grill so you can decide which one is right for you.

It also boasts a hood, which is a feature not typically found on portable griddles. In conclusion, both Blackstone griddles and gas grills have advantages and disadvantages. A Blackstone griddle might be the best choice if you’re looking for a cost-effective and easy-to-clean option for cooking things like burgers, pancakes, and stir-fry. However, a gas grill might be a better option if you want more versatility in terms of what you can cook and that classic grill flavor. Consider your personal preferences and needs when deciding between Blackstone vs gas grill. Also called compound butter, herb butter will take your steak to new levels! Take a stick of butter, a clove of garlic, and some of your favorite herbs (about 2 tablespoons dried or 1/4 cup fresh). Pop it all into a food processor and pulse it until it’s all combined. If possible, keep the entire appliance in a shed, garage or even just under an awning. If none of these options are possible, at the very least, remove the steel flat-top and move that surface indoors. Pancakes, eggs, bacon, and even French toast can easily be cooked on the flat surface of a griddle. The even heat distribution ensures that your food cooks evenly, and the lack of grates means you can cook delicate foods without worrying about them falling through.

Unlike charcoal grills, you don’t have to spend time starting a fire or waiting for the coals to heat up. With a gas grill, you turn a knob, and the burners ignite, delivering instant heat to the cooking surface. Depending on the size of your griddle top, you can start by adding about five tablespoons of oil to the surface, and then scrub it into the griddle using a pumice grill stone. Wipe the griddle clean with paper towels, and repeat the process until the rust is gone.
